Lower limit on the top-quark mass from events with two leptons inpp¯collisions at √s=1.8 TeV

Abstract
We present results from searches for the top quark pp¯ collisions at the Fermilab Tevatron Collider. The data sample was collected during 1988–89 with the Collider Detector at Fermilab and has an integrated luminosity of 4.1 pb1. Our previous search for eμ final states for tt¯eνb μνb¯ decays has been extended to include the ee and μμ channels. In addition, we have searched in each event with a high-transverse-momentum lepton accompanied by hadron jets for a low-transverse-momentum muon as a tag of a bottom quark in tt¯lνbqq¯b¯ decays. A lower limit on the top-quark mass of 91 GeV/c2 is obtained at the 95% confidence level, assuming standard model decays.
